Comprehending Baby Prams and Pushchairs
Before diving into the specifics, it’s important to understand the distinction in between a pram sale and a pushchair. Here’s a short introduction:
TermDescriptionBaby PramA conventional baby stroller that is created for newborns and very young infants. Prams normally have a flat, reclining seat and are constructed for comfort.PushchairA more versatile stroller appropriate for older babies and young children. pushchairs best typically have adjustable seating positions and are typically more lightweight.
Both options use unique advantages, and understanding their functions will assist you make the best choice.
Types of Baby Prams and Pushchairs
The marketplace provides a range of choices when it pertains to baby prams and pushchairs. Here are some of the most common types:
1. Conventional Prams pushchairsBest for: NewbornsFunctions: Fully flat reclining position, big wheels for a smooth ride, typically with a retro style.Pros: Luxurious and comfortable for babies, fantastic for walks in the park.Cons: Bulky and heavy, not ideal for city living.2. Umbrella StrollersBest for: On-the-go parentsFeatures: lightweight pushchair and compact, simple to fold.Pros: Super portable, perfect for travel and quick trips.Cons: Lacks cushioning and adjustability; might not be appropriate for babies.3. Travel SystemsBest for: Parents who desire flexibilityFunctions: Includes a car seat that can be clicked onto the stroller frame.Pros: Convenient for transitioning from car to stroller, saves cash as it consists of both items.Cons: Can be heavier, and some designs might not be as long lasting.4. All-Terrain StrollersBest for: Active householdsFeatures: Larger wheels and sturdy frame for off-road capabilities.Pros: Great for rough terrains, jogging, and outdoor adventures.Cons: Heavier and bulkier than basic designs.5. Convertible StrollersBest for: Growing householdsFunctions: Can be transformed from a single stroller to a double stroller.Pros: Adapts to your family’s needs, accommodating numerous children.Cons: Often pricier and can be heavy.Key Features to Consider
When picking a baby pram or pushchair, it is necessary to focus on numerous essential functions:
FeatureWhat to Look ForSafety FeaturesFive-point harness, durable frame, and safety brakes.ComfortCushioning, adjustable leg rests, and reclining seats for various positions.ManeuverabilitySwivel wheels for easy navigation, especially in congested areas.Storage SpaceA roomy undercarriage basket for bring baby fundamentals.FoldabilityEasy folding system for transportation and storage benefit.DurabilityHigh-quality products that can stand up to wear and tear over time.Tips for Choosing the Right Pram or Pushchair
Assess Your Lifestyle: Consider how you’ll be utilizing the stroller. Do you reside in a city with narrow walkways? Or are you more most likely to walk through parks and nature tracks?

Security First: Always look for security accreditations and functions that ensure your kid’s safety during rides.

Test Drive: If possible, take the stroller for a test drive. push chair it around the store or outside location to gauge maneuverability and comfort.

Versatility Matters: Opt for a model that can grow with your kid. Convertible strollers or travel systems that accommodate infants to toddlers are typically great investments.

Budget plan Wisely: Quality matters, however guarantee that the item fits within your spending plan. There are terrific alternatives available in different cost varieties.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. At what age can I start utilizing a pushchair for my baby?Most pushchairs can be utilized when your baby is around 6 months old. However, some travel systems allow for the usage of an infant vehicle seat from birth.2. How do I clean my baby pram or pushchair?A lot of designs come with detachable and washable fabrics. Frequently wipe the frame and wheels with a moist cloth, and avoid utilizing harsh chemicals.3. Are more expensive pushchairs worth it?More expensive designs typically include advanced functions, durability, and superior safety requirements. They might be worth the investment depending upon your way of life needs.4. Do I require a travel system?If you frequently travel by automobile, a travel system may be useful as it enables easier shifts from the safety seat to the stroller.5. How long will I require a baby pram or pushchair?The majority of strollers accommodate children approximately 50 pounds. Depending upon the design and your kid’s development rate, you may use it well into their young child years.
